如何使用JavaScript在Reporting Services中创建最小弹出窗口?

时间:2014-06-23 09:51:55

标签: javascript sql-server reporting-services sql-server-2008-r2 ssrs-2008-r2

我正在尝试创建一个" popup"报告服务中的报告窗口,该窗口将显示我在仪表板上的图表的展开视图。我已设法使用以下命令在新窗口中打开它:

="javascript.void(window.open('http://My_Server/ReportServer/Pages/ReportViewer.aspx?...&rs:Command=Render','_blank'))"

我想要实现的是一个尽可能少可见的最小窗口,即(没有工具栏,导航按钮等),大小为600pt x 300pt,位于屏幕中央。

任何帮助将不胜感激!

1 个答案:

答案 0 :(得分:1)

我设法解决了我的问题,我在MS开发者网络上发现了这篇文章,详细介绍了OPEN方法:http://msdn.microsoft.com/en-us/library/ms536651%28VS.85%29.aspx

所以我的最终代码如下:

="javascript:void(window.open('http://myServer/ReportServer/Pages/ReportViewer.aspx?...&rs:Command=Render&rc:Toolbar=false', null, 'width=795, height=490, status=no, toolbar=no, menubar=no, location=no'))"